Build:
  1. 1
  2. 0
2025-10-13 09:33.49: New job: Build using linux-arm64 in
                                []
2025-10-13 09:33.49: Will push staging image to ocurrent/opam-staging:debian-13-ocaml-4.14-no-flat-float-array-arm32v7

Dockerfile:

# syntax=docker/dockerfile:1

FROM ocurrent/opam-staging@sha256:7e9ed905456642122ac4ba90a91aa7341c6f8eb7595134ef0735f34ae0254347
SHELL [ "/usr/bin/linux32", "/bin/sh", "-c" ]
ENV OPAMYES="1" OPAMCONFIRMLEVEL="unsafe-yes" OPAMERRLOGLEN="0" OPAMPRECISETRACKING="1"
RUN opam switch create 4.14 --packages=ocaml-variants.4.14.2+options,ocaml-options-only-no-flat-float-array
RUN opam pin add -k version ocaml-variants 4.14.2+options
RUN opam install -y opam-depext
ENTRYPOINT [ "/usr/bin/linux32", "opam", "exec", "--" ]
CMD bash
COPY --link [ "Dockerfile", "/Dockerfile.ocaml" ]


2025-10-13 09:33.49: Using cache hint "4.14.2+no-flat-float-array-arm32v7-ocurrent/opam-staging@sha256:7e9ed905456642122ac4ba90a91aa7341c6f8eb7595134ef0735f34ae0254347"
2025-10-13 09:33.49: Waiting for resource in pool OCluster
2025-10-13 13:12.55: Waiting for worker…
2025-10-13 13:18.32: Got resource from pool OCluster
Building on molpadia.caelum.ci.dev
#1 [internal] load build definition from Dockerfile
#1 sha256:3c8b67c5e5deea22df19c5bc88ad916cd790a4a237191793d4b7baa6f8e61b7a
#1 transferring dockerfile: 615B done
#1 DONE 0.1s

#2 resolve image config for docker-image://docker.io/docker/dockerfile:1
#2 sha256:8d3e54df0f62607d8ba237b8482161b4f3a374f33a62ab2ee35ddc545abfff1d
#2 DONE 0.6s

#3 docker-image://docker.io/docker/dockerfile:1@sha256:b6afd42430b15f2d2a4c5a02b919e98a525b785b1aaff16747d2f623364e39b6
#3 sha256:af7cd8303c7f6833bd9c7654e78133e6d9f8fe5b555ddfc8ce27b673ff639e7c
#3 CACHED

#4 [internal] load metadata for docker.io/ocurrent/opam-staging@sha256:7e9ed905456642122ac4ba90a91aa7341c6f8eb7595134ef0735f34ae0254347
#4 sha256:3179de860d74de7b038a6d8c907ca951449bfc256d8bf43793e7837c95e2fb27
#4 DONE 0.0s

#5 [internal] load .dockerignore
#5 sha256:a2e9a119e1cc74c0f5152d4fb39c3d80682ac941fa8d3eb8325c0d1dbbd3db29
#5 transferring context:
#5 transferring context: 2B done
#5 DONE 0.1s

#11 [1/5] FROM docker.io/ocurrent/opam-staging@sha256:7e9ed905456642122ac4ba90a91aa7341c6f8eb7595134ef0735f34ae0254347
#11 sha256:b28b8fd1f674556dc9fe009ce0db2ba2ef3d64720b57c90379d87a21f085f059
#11 CACHED

#7 [internal] load build context
#7 sha256:d998600cd972d689bbe11f372adcb54c9c5a156525fcd6757447291c2316421b
#7 transferring context: 615B done
#7 DONE 0.0s

#10 [2/5] RUN opam switch create 4.14 --packages=ocaml-variants.4.14.2+options,ocaml-options-only-no-flat-float-array
#10 sha256:f9960fa2bbe1b68e775946d0634566f67266960a6c22deb462a9e077cd164213
#10 4.157 
#10 4.157 <><> Gathering sources ><><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#10 4.304 [ocaml-config.2/gen_ocaml_config.ml.in] downloaded from https://opam.ocaml.org/cache
#10 4.448 [ocaml-config.2/ocaml-config.install] downloaded from https://opam.ocaml.org/cache
#10 4.775 [ocaml-variants.4.14.2+options] downloaded from cache at https://opam.ocaml.org/cache
#10 5.488 [ocaml-variants.4.14.2+options/ocaml-variants.install] downloaded from https://opam.ocaml.org/cache
#10 5.489 
#10 5.489 <><> Processing actions <><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#10 5.491 -> installed base-bigarray.base
#10 5.493 -> installed base-threads.base
#10 5.509 -> installed base-unix.base
#10 5.510 -> installed ocaml-option-no-flat-float-array.1
#10 5.733 -> installed ocaml-options-only-no-flat-float-array.1
#10 85.07 -> installed ocaml-variants.4.14.2+options
#10 85.12 -> installed ocaml-config.2
#10 85.23 -> installed ocaml.4.14.2
#10 85.56 Done.
#10 85.56 # Run eval $(opam env) to update the current shell environment
#10 DONE 86.2s

#9 [3/5] RUN opam pin add -k version ocaml-variants 4.14.2+options
#9 sha256:254d43ab7abb5d57a4c323992fe1e53212102783f1f77e12ee0f148fc319cae9
#9 0.700 ocaml-variants is now pinned to version 4.14.2+options
#9 0.700 
#9 4.329 No package build needed.
#9 4.329 Nothing to do.
#9 4.329 # Run eval $(opam env) to update the current shell environment
#9 DONE 4.4s

#8 [4/5] RUN opam install -y opam-depext
#8 sha256:bb664bdfc731dcac4680013207392d4201b82e3169576ced39b2b97a90a15669
#8 4.700 The following actions will be performed:
#8 4.700   - install opam-depext 1.2.3
#8 4.700 
#8 4.700 <><> Gathering sources ><><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#8 4.927 [opam-depext.1.2.3] downloaded from cache at https://opam.ocaml.org/cache
#8 4.956 
#8 4.956 <><> Processing actions <><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#8 6.913 -> installed opam-depext.1.2.3
#8 6.920 Done.
#8 6.920 # Run eval $(opam env) to update the current shell environment
#8 DONE 7.0s

#6 [5/5] COPY --link [ Dockerfile, /Dockerfile.ocaml ]
#6 sha256:6765d5436b52f10223f186b3fad1a1f6577891a2abe29db5527463dbb2904ff6
#6 DONE 0.0s

#12 exporting to image
#12 sha256:a3b0c901b16faf8267b5d5a9f370ed94fd495bdbf477cb8c9b373c521613e5b1
#12 exporting layers
#12 exporting layers 2.0s done
#12 writing image sha256:4412d450a580ae6c05840fb5142380b71fed7d4bbbaf163164354ccb39611a36 done
#12 DONE 2.0s
Pushing "sha256:607879a911085cc95fa355b456dcda65f779a29acde41ab07886c8cca05fab4e" to "ocurrent/opam-staging:debian-13-ocaml-4.14-no-flat-float-array-arm32v7" as user "ocurrentbuilder"
Login Succeeded
The push refers to repository [docker.io/ocurrent/opam-staging]
e80c96027410: Preparing
e80c96027410: Pushed
debian-13-ocaml-4.14-no-flat-float-array-arm32v7: digest: sha256:0971cf02c79da5688e91deef0b040fd0b253410fc06dfeaf1fa9c159da6fd724 size: 531
The push refers to repository [docker.io/ocurrent/opam-staging]
e80c96027410: Preparing
e80c96027410: Layer already exists
debian-13-ocaml-4.14-no-flat-float-array-arm32v7: digest: sha256:0971cf02c79da5688e91deef0b040fd0b253410fc06dfeaf1fa9c159da6fd724 size: 531
Job succeeded
2025-10-13 13:24.46: Job succeeded